How much do fractional business development j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for fractional business development in the United States is $75,499.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$50,000.00 and $89,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a Fractional Business Development role typically collaborate with clients and internal teams?

In a Fractional Business Development position, you often work as an external consultant or part-time executive, collaborating closely with client leadership to design and implement growth strategies. You may coordinate with internal teams such as marketing, product, or sales to ensure alignment on objectives and execution. Frequent touchpoints, project updates, and strategic planning sessions are common, as is the need to quickly understand different company cultures and market dynamics. This collaborative, cross-functional approach enables you to deliver measurable results in a limited timeframe across multiple organizations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Fractional Business Development position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Fractional Business Development professional, you need a solid background in sales strategy, market analysis, and relationship building, often paired with a deg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with CRM software, project management tools, and data analytics platforms is typically required to track leads and performance metrics. Strong communication, negotiation skills, and the ability to quickly adapt to new industries or client environments set top performers apart. These skills are critical for driving targeted growth for multiple clients simultaneously while managing limited engagement hours effectively.

What is a Fractional Business Development job?

A Fractional Business Development job involves working with companies on a part-time or contract basis to help them generate leads, build partnerships, and drive revenue growth. Unlike a full-time role, a fractional business development professional provides strategic sales and growth expertise tailored to the company's needs without the cost of a full-time hire. This role is ideal for startups, small businesses, or companies looking to expand into new markets without committing to a permanent, in-house team.

Contract Fractional Portfolio Manager (Washington)

National Real Estate Management Group (NREMG)
Location: Remote (Washington-based) with regional travel as needed
Type: Contract | Fractional (Part-Time in as needed basis)
NREMG is seeking an experienced Fractional Portfolio Manager to provide strategic and operational oversight of a residential portfolio in Washington. This is a contract-based, part-time as needed role designed for a seasoned property management professional who can operate independently while driving performance across multiple assets and teams.
Youll partner closely with our PM Operations Manager and Managing Broker to ensure portfolio success, support property management teams, and implement scalable operational strategies.
Key Responsibilities

  • Oversee performance and operations for an assigned portfolio of residential properties
  • Develop and execute portfolio strategies from planning through execution and stabilization
  • Track and analyze KPIs including occupancy, delinquency, leasing, renewals, and maintenance performance
  • Provide leadership and guidance to property management and maintenance teams
  • Maintain consistent communication with PM teams; support day-to-day operational needs
  • Meet with property owners and stakeholders as needed
  • Review weekly reporting and ensure performance goals are achieved
  • Assist with annual budgeting and variance reporting
  • Ensure compliance with lease agreements, policies, and Washington state regulations
  • Approve timesheets and review time tracking for accuracy and accountability
  • Support SOP creation and continuous process improvement
  • Participate in weekly leadership/team meetings
Qualifications

  • 5+ years of experience in property management or real estate operations, including leadership responsibility
  • Strong knowledge of Washington real estate laws, leasing practices, and compliance requirements
  • Demonstrated ability to manage multiple priorities and meet deadlines independently
  • Strong financial and analytical skills (budgeting, forecasting, KPI management)
  • Excellent communication and stakeholder management skills
  • Highly organized with strong attention to detail
  • Proficiency in property management software (Buildium preferred), Microsoft Office, and Google Suite
  • Must have a valid Real Estate License for the state of Washington
Preferred:

  • Bachelors degree in Business, Real Estate, or related field
Contract Structure & Expectations

  • Fractional schedule (estimated hours will vary based on portfolio needs)
  • Flexible, remote work environment with required responsiveness during business hours
  • Occasional travel within Washington and for company meetings
  • Availability for urgent operational needs, which may arise outside standard business hours
  • Contractor is responsible for managing their own schedule, tools, and tax obligations
Success Metrics

  • Achievement of portfolio KPIs (occupancy, delinquency, leasing performance, etc.)
  • Timely communication (24-hour response standard)
  • Ability to manage competing priorities and meet deadlines
  • Contribution to operational improvements and efficiencies
  • Consistent completion of assigned tasks and deliverables
